How many nipple pores are functioning in each breast during lactation? -
ANSWER-3-5

The pathway for prolcatin is: - ANSWER-anterior pituitary gland

The pathway for oxytocin is: - ANSWER-the posterior pituitary gland

True or False: prolcation is circulated everywhere, not only in the breast and
not only in pregnant people. - ANSWER-True, non pregnant and non lactating
people have prolactin

When does the prolactin hormone increase? - ANSWER-During nipple
stimulation

When the frequency of breastfeeding decreases, prolactin levels go: -
ANSWER-Down, because of the lack of nipple stimulation

True or False: Several different mechanisms can cause the stimulation of
oxytocin. - ANSWER-True

What is another oxytocin release mechanism? - ANSWER-Nipple stretching
that happens with a proper latch

Oxytocin and Prolactin - ANSWER-are both stimulated by T3 T4 T5, go
through the spinal cord affect the posterior and anterior pituitary, and are
secreted through the bloodstream

Prolactin is stimulated by multiple factors, whereas oxytocin primarily relies
on nipple stimulation. - ANSWER-False, this is backwards. Everyone has
oxytocin and only lactating people have prolactin.

,True or False: Mammal milk is the same for every species. - ANSWER-False,
it is species specific.

Mammal species with higher water content - ANSWER-Feed more frequently,
especially human milk which is extremely dilute.

What organ is the most rapidly developing in human newborns? - ANSWER-
The brain, which human milk is ideal for

True or False: Colostrum is made under the influence of the hormones of
pregnancy - ANSWER-True, part of lactogenesis I

What triggers lactogenesis II? - ANSWER-Complete delivery of the placenta

In general, preterm milk appears to be higher in ___ than mature milk. -
ANSWER-protein, fat, and electrolytes

When are prolactin levels the highest? - ANSWER-during the night time, this
is also when the nutrient content is the highest


When nursing, the baby's mouth should be open ______ degrees. - ANSWER-
140-160

True or False: The baby's tongue takes up half the mouth - ANSWER-True

Ideally, the cheek line (profile) should be ____________. - ANSWER-
Rounded

In this section, we discuss how the ___ recommended the use of WHO growth
charts in 2010. - ANSWER-CDC

Which of the following statements is true? Relative to babies who are solely
formula fed, breastfed babies: - ANSWER-Gain more at first and then slow
down the rate of growth around 4-6 months

True or False: Research reported in this section showed a relationship
exclusive breastmilk and decreased/delayed risk of NIDD. - ANSWER-True

True or false: Obesity rates of children who have been formula fed are greater

,than those who were breastfed. - ANSWER-True

Along with _______, breastfeeding is one of the strategies for obesity
prevention. - ANSWER-increased physical activity

True or False: Galactosemia is not a serious condition. - ANSWER-False

This section reported that 1 in _______ babies have galactocemia. -
ANSWER-60,000

True or False: When latched, the baby should be on the breast like a bullseye
with even amounts of areola showing equally at the top of and lower lip. -
ANSWER-False

True or False:
Rocker motion describes the babies motion when the latch is effective. -
ANSWER-True

One concern about the piston motion of the jaw is that it's often associated
with numerous sucks with fewer swallows. - ANSWER-True

Ideally, the feeding should end: - ANSWER-When the baby ends the feeding

Susie suckle is two days old and she is not living up to her name. What is one
possible reason for her innocent/unsuccessful breast-feeding? - ANSWER-A
two hour delay in initiating breastfeeding

An optimal state for breast-feeding is when the baby is: - ANSWER-REM
sleep

One of the advantages of having babies room and with their mothers is that: -
ANSWER-Mothers can feed when feeding cues are given

Helping a mother to learn about correctly latching the baby on involves: -
ANSWER-Observation of pre-feeding and readiness behaviors

Which of the following is an advantage of being skin to skin for the infant? -
ANSWER-Babies cry less

When latching the baby to the breast: - ANSWER-Start with the baby's nose

, at the level of the nipple.

Pregnant women choose formula because they: - ANSWER-Feel more
comfortable with the idea of formula feeding

Smell is: - ANSWER-A sense that helps guide babies to the breast

Studies about mothers hospital experiences indicate that of mothers who
intend to breast-feed: - ANSWER-The majority of them reported that they
were given formula packs at discharge

True or False: Breastfeeding should NOT be painful. - ANSWER-True

According to research discussed in the section about sore nipples: -
ANSWER-The three groups had ratings of less pain after the intervention,
including the group that only received corrective intervention assessing latch

True or False: in the same research study, pain was found to be associated
with all aspects of poor latch. - ANSWER-True

True or False: observation of more pre-feeding behaviors (feeding babies,
according to cue) was associated with less sore nipples - ANSWER-True

True or False: A misshapen nipple at the end of a feeding is an optimal
finding and is not related to feeding issues. - ANSWER-False

Thompson's research showed that the following was associated with nipple
trauma:
(1) shaping the breast
(2) a hand on the back of the baby head babies
(3) hand covered by mittens
(4) option one and two - ANSWER-(4) shaping the breast and hand on the
back of baby's head

There should be no cupping the breast (C-hold) and the baby should be
brought to the breast, not directing the breast to baby. It is important not to
have hands on the back of the baby's head. No more sandwiching the breast.
Breast-feeding should be conducted in a hands off way. - ANSWER-True
